    Mississippi Code
    Chapter 1 - Descent and Distribution
    § 91-1-5. Half-bloods

    There shall not be, in any case, a distinction between the kindred of the whole and half-blood, except that the kindred of the whole-blood, in equal degree, shall be preferred to the kindred of the half-blood in the same degree.
